The funny thing is as intense as the game is the biggest rewards come through being patient. on those stretch plays I didn't tough RT until I got the corner and burned up the sideline. up the middle I don't usually press until near the end to lean forward (unless using the FB where I press RT right away and up on the RS).
Another big thing I'll do is wait at the line until the D is settled (this is huge) let's say you have an outside run w/ no WR out in space...you wait until the defence adjusts and brings them in the box, so that you don't have a lone unblocked man out there. Or lets say on side has 2 corners and the other side 1, I'll LB then click LS to flip the play running towards the side with one defender.
these little things have made me able to run the ball - and also on chaotic plays where you feel screwed, making the first guy miss goes a long way to either just getting back to the line or picking up 2-3 yards.
